文摘Taking the chock shield supports as the object of study, methods formeasuring and calculating the external load of powered supports were discussed. Selecting the angleparameters as variables, the simple formulae of interactive computation with respect to the workangles of a powered support were deduced and verified by an example. Furthermore, the formulaedetermining the magnitude, direction and action point of the external load were put forward. Theinvestigation results have provided a sound basis for the software design of the intelligentinstrument for load measuring of powered supports.

文摘An integrated energy system with multiple types of energy can support power shortages caused by the uncertainty of renewable energy.With full consideration of gas network constraints,this paper proposes a multi-energy inertia-based power support strategy.The definition and modelling of gas inertia are given first to demonstrate its ability to mitigate power fluctuations.Since partial utilization of gas inertia can influence overall gas network parameters,the gas network is modelled with an analysis of network dynamic changes.A multi-energy inertia-based power support model and strategy are then proposed for fully using gas-thermal inertia resources in integrated energy systems.The influence of gas network constraints on strategy,economy and power outputs is analyzed.Special circumstances where the gas network can be simplified are introduced.This improves the response speed and application value.The feasibility and effectiveness of the proposed strategy are assessed using a real scenario.

文摘To improve the equivalent inertia of DC microgrids(DCMGs),a unified control is proposed for the first time for a bi-directional DC-DC converter based super-capacitor(SC)system,whereby power smoothing and SC terminal voltage regulation can be achieved in a DCMG simultaneously.The proposed control displays good plug-and-play features using only local measurements.For quantitative analysis and effective design of the critical parameter of unified control,two indices,equivalent power supporting time and inertia contributed by the unified controlled SC system,are introduced firstly.Then,with a simple but effective reduced-order model of a DCMG,analytical solutions are obtained for the two indices.In addition,a systematic design method is presented for the proposed unified control.Finally,to verify the proposed unified control,a switching model is developed for a typical DCMG in PSCAD/EMTDC,and theoretical analyses are conducted for different operating conditions.

文摘The growing number of renewable energy replacing conventional generators results in a loss of the reserve for frequency control in power systems,while many industrial power grids often have excess energy supply due to abundant wind and solar energy resources.This paper proposes a secondary frequency control(SFC)strategy that allows industrial power grids to provide emergency high-voltage direct current(HVDC)power support(EDCPS)for emergency to a system requiring power support through a voltage source converter(VSC)HVDC link.An architecture including multiple model predictive control(MPC)controllers with periodic communication is designed to simultaneously obtain optimized EDCPS capacity and minimize adverse effects on the providing power support(PPS)system.Moreover,a model of a virtual power plant(VPP)containing aluminum smelter loads(ASLs)and a high penetration of wind power is established for the PPS system.The flexibility and controllability of the VPP are improved by the demand response of the ASLs.The uncertainty associated with wind power is considered by chance constraints.The effectiveness of the proposed strategy is verified by simulation results using the data of an actual industrial power grid in Inner Mongolia,China.The DC voltage of the VSCs and the DC in the potlines of the ASLs are also investigated in the simulation.

文摘This paper presents a multi-HVDC emergency coordinated modulating strategy to enhance the transient stability of hybrid AC/DC power systems.First,the main factors that affect the unbalanced energy distribution during a fault are analyzed,and the dominant generators are determined online.Next,considering the influence on both generators in the sending and receiving ends,the assessment index that evaluates the effects of DC power support is established.On the basis of this,a dynamic DC power support strategy is put forward,and the DC support sequence table is promptly updated by the changing dominant generators.The AC/DC hybrid power system with multi-DC lines is built and used as a test system.The simulation results of different scenarios demonstrate that the proposed method could follow the dominant generator dynamically and adjust the DC participating in modulation to enhance the transient stability effectively and quickly.
